Our client, an established language services provider is seeking a native level German speaker to work as an English – German Translator and Proofreader. The position can either be home based (in the UK), alternatively office based longer term in the south east of England. The working hours are 1pm-9pm, Monday-Friday.
Your primary responsibility in this role will be to produce high-quality and accurate translations of documents from English into German, as well as proofreading these texts as required. In addition, you will proofread/revise the translation work of others, format translations and post edit machine translations.
The ideal candidate will be educated to degree level (or equivalent) in a relevant discipline, you will speak native level German and have well developed English language skills. The successful candidate will have a keen eye for detail and have the ability to work to deadlines independently or as part of a team.
In return, the company offers a competitive salary and on the job training.
